Hawaiian Spam Musubi

Delicious Hawaiian Spam Musubi You'll Love to Make at Home

Experience the vibrant taste of Hawaiian Spam Musubi, a savory snack that combines crispy Spam and sticky sushi rice.
Prep Time 20 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Resting Time 5 minutes
Total Time 35 minutes
Servings: 4 pieces
Course: Snacks
Cuisine: Hawaiian
Calories: 300

Ingredients
  

For the Rice
  • 1 cup Sushi Rice Short-grain is best
  • 2 tablespoons Rice Vinegar
  • 1 tablespoon Sugar Balances vinegar
  • ½ teaspoon Salt Enhances flavor
For the Filling
  • 12 ounces Spam Crispy and savory
  • 2 tablespoons Soy Sauce Use tamari for gluten-free
  • 1 tablespoon Mirin Sweetens the glaze
  • 2 tablespoons Sesame Oil For frying
For the Wrap
  • 1 sheet Nori wraps Use fresh for crispness
Optional Flavors
  • 1 slices Avocado Adds creaminess
  • 1 tablespoon Sesame seeds Sprinkle on top

Equipment

  • rice cooker
  • non-stick skillet
  • bamboo mat

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Rinse 1 cup of sushi rice under cold water until water runs clear, then drain. Cook rice according to package instructions in a rice cooker or pot, and allow it to steam for 10 minutes.
  2. Slice a 12-ounce can of Spam into 8 rectangles. Heat 2 tablespoons of sesame oil in a skillet. Fry Spam for 4-5 minutes on each side until golden and crispy. Brush with a mix of 2 tablespoons soy sauce and 1 tablespoon mirin.
  3. Lay a sheet of nori, shiny side down, on a clean surface. Spread about 1/3 cup of seasoned rice over the nori. Place a Spam rectangle on top and roll nori around tightly. Seal edge with water.
  4. Allow musubi to rest seam-side down for 5 minutes. Slice into 1-2 inch pieces and enjoy.

Notes

Store leftover musubi wrapped tightly in plastic for up to 2 days.
